unsympathetic: Don't forget to use the power of tags. We are working hard on our next version that will allow you to do more with your current tags. So my recommendation would be for you to use your tags to separate out specific content.... like 'video-blog' could be a tag that you use to denote each video blog post.

Then once our next version is launched, you'll already be setup.

glennlopez: You could do the same as I am suggesting to unsympathetic, then mark them all as shared. Then, add each viddler user you want to have access to those videos to a specific buddy list and share those videos with that buddy list. Viddler will automatically share old, and new, videos with that buddy list for the future.

An interesting thing to think about is actually creating buddy lists like "Family", "Friends", and perhaps "Subscribers". This way you can share videos with only a specific set of people that you've already pre-qualified.
